Handover: Merrow thumbnail queue. Workers drain fine; the resize pool is the bottleneck, not Redis. I bumped concurrency to 8 and capped retries at 3 — see the diff. One gotcha: the queue's credential store sealed itself after last week's node swap, so dead-letter replay is blocked. Review the config change first. Then unseal the store for replay testing with the recovery passphrase below.

recovery phrase for bajeg-kawip: fraox-fenath-noveth

Quarterly Planning Note — Sunsetting the Corvel Line

Branch managers: heads up that we're retiring the Corvel range at year end. Sales have slid for six straight quarters and spare-parts sourcing is getting painful. Run down stock through the autumn promo — no reorders after September. Point customers toward the Merrow series as the replacement. Keep this quiet on the floor until the official announcement lands. The reason we're moving now is noted below.

management briefing: Project Zorix slips by six weeks because of the audit delay.

## Data Stores — Waveform Preview Service (Chordline)

This page documents storage for the audio waveform preview feature. When a user uploads a track, Chordline renders a downsampled peak array and stores it alongside track metadata; raw audio never touches this store. Previews are immutable — corrupted ones should be deleted and regenerated, not edited. Support staff investigating missing or garbled waveforms should first confirm the preview row exists. Read access goes through the replica, reachable with the connection string below.

database URL for bahop-yagep: mssql://sildor_svc:35ha7jz@db-fb6d.nelvrodyn.example:5432/casath

The validator treats the combination as a conflict, but our compatibility policy explicitly allows it. Impact: producers on the Meridian pipeline can't register v12 of their payment events, so they're pinned to v11. Suspected cause: the rule engine evaluates deprecation before optionality flags are loaded. To reproduce, register the sample schema in the repro folder against the staging registry build identified below.

trace token, kajeg-tadup: htk31_ea4436123ab4c9e337062126feef2c5